Obituary

Richard Dale Hampton of Crawfordsville, died 2:10 a.m. Friday at Hickory Creek.

Hampton was a driver for National Homes.
He served in the U.S. Navy during World War II. He was a member of Whitesville Christian Church.

He was born Sept. 18, 1926, in Darlington, to Ernest and Dorothy Smith Hampton. He married Mary Alice Andrews Oct. 11, 1952. She survives.

Also surviving are sons Dale (Dawn), of Crawfordsville, Carl (Jill), of Crawfordsville, Dick (Susan), of Crawfordsville, and Mark of Crawfordsville; daughter Pamela Eskew Perry, of Crawfordsville; sisters Rosie Wynn, of Florida, Myrt Foughty, of Huntington, Barb Keys, of South Carolina, and Marilyn Johnson, of South Carolina; nine grandchildren; 15 great grandchildren; and one great great granddaughter.

He is preceded in death by sisters Helen Hahn and Shirley Cornett Tucker; and brothers Mike, Sam, Ralph and Fredrick.

Funeral services are scheduled for 2 p.m. Monday at Hunt & Son Funeral Home with Rev. Michael Whitacre officiating. Burial will be at Oak Hill Grant Avenue. Friends may call 2-6pm Sunday.

Memorial contributions can be made to Whitesville Christian Church or St. Elizabeth Hospice.
